"To the old Bentley Brigade, this 1929 full factory spec Speed Six is from the famous LB batch of 25 cars including none other than old 'No. One', Wolf Barnato's Speed Six, winner of Le Mans in 1929 and in 1930.

Built and delivered in the same month as Wolf's car — May 1929 — this is possibly as near as you can get to the team car without paying team car prices.

Now, as there's no team Speed Sixes currently on the market and with old 'No. One' at one time worth a price of 10 million pounds this must be viewed as somewhat of a bargain.

This speed six has recently had £70,000 spent on her.

Brakes, total rebuilt to race spec, engine - full rebuild with Phoenix crank, new rods, new pistons, valves, etc, radiator rebuilt etc, etc. In fact, looking at the money spent this should prove a trouble free Bentley with years of fun motoring ahead.

A Bentley perfect for some serious rallying and brilliant set up for say the Peking to Paris?

Earliest Record Of Historical Facts & Information

Chassis No. LB2348
Engine No. LB2328
Registration No. VR 5
Date of Delivery: 30 Apr 1929
Type of Body: Coupe
Coachbuilder: Park Ward
Type of Car: ST3
First Owner: JEFFERIS F H
More Info: Michael Hay, in his book Bentley: The Vintage Years, 1997, states: "Park Ward body no. 3253. PW body removed and fitted to BX 2411, this chassis fitted Barker boat-tail ex FA 2513. Re-reg BPO 468."
